The Three-Point Placement Framework

To achieve professional results in a container, think of it as a matrix of height, density, and movement. Two axes matter here: the vertical reach of the plant and the swaying radius of the light fixture. When selecting Solar Firefly Lights for pots, the decision rule is to match the light’s stem height to the mid-point of your tallest plant. This ensures the LED bulbs appear to emerge from within the foliage rather than hovering awkwardly above it. For technical performance, high-quality units typically feature an IP65 waterproof rating, ensuring they withstand the frequent watering required for potted plants. These units generally offer a runtime of 8 to 12 hours after a full day of solar charging, powered by 600mAh to 1200mAh internal batteries that drive between 6 and 10 LED heads per stake. In a standard 12-inch pot, a single bunch of firefly lights provides sufficient coverage, while larger 24-inch planters benefit from a triangular placement of three bunches to create a full 360-degree "starburst" effect.

Expert tip: Use the flexible stems of your Solar Firefly Lights to slightly angle the bulbs outward; this prevents the swaying heads from tangling with dense foliage during high winds while maintaining the signature "dancing" motion.
